Inheritance

Inheritance

2005 · 9 min · ★ 6.2 · Documentary, War

In an impassioned message from the grave, one concentration camp Liberator forces us to remember the horror humanity is capable of. Utilizing actual photos from the Buchenwald concentration camp, and a soulful performance by Harrison Young, Inheritance is a gut-wrenching experience that not only informs, but puts the burden of defending humanity squarely on the viewer.

Directed by Paul Cuoco · Written by Paul Cuoco
